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ences Academics

Increase your salary, get your degree in your spare time - FREE Application to Search Online Universities for a limited time

There’s never a reason to feel alone in your studies either, since there are academic support services like Learning Center, Pre-Admission Summer Program, Remedial Instruction, Study Skills Assistance and Tutoring. Again, when any student is looking for some counseling or other types of support, Alcohol/Substance Abuse Counseling, Campus Ministries/Chaplain, Career Counseling, Employment Service, Financial Aid Counseling, Freshman Orientation Program, Health Services and Personal Counseling can help. That is, the university has a Distance Learning, Dual Enrollment of High School Students and Independent Study.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ences is unique in its study options. The university has disability services as well, so be sure to inquire about them if needed.

The following are the types of degrees and majors offered at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ences.

Popular majors:
one hundred percent health professions, one hundred percent health professions
Health and Clinical Sciences:
Diagnostic Medical Sonography, Health Services – General, Nuclear Medical Technology, Nursing (RN), Occupational Therapy Assistance, Radiologic Technology/Medical Imaging

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ences Admissions

Transfer students are not ignored, even so did not report the exact number of transfer students. This school requires an application fee consisting of twenty dollars regular application fee, twenty dollars out-of-state application fee, twenty dollars online application fee and point zero .

the SAT subject section score due date was not reported. SAT and ACT score reports are due the 15th of August and For all student applicants, the Fall application deadline is the 14th of July. Will you make it in time? Make sure to know when all the due dates and deadlines take place. It is also very important to submit financial aid applications as quickly as possible, make sure to check with the university about the specific date for this year. The regular application is due the 14th of July. For priority students, financial aid applications are due no later than the 12th of April.

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ences Financial Aid

Financial aid for students is readily accessible at this school. Financial aid forms are FAFSA and Institution’s own financial aid form. Likewise, need based financial aid distribution is determined through Academics.

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ences Students

Increase your salary, get your degree in your spare time - FREE Application to University of Phoenix for a limited time

Florida Hospital College of Health Sciences offers Associate and Bachelor’s degrees. Additionally, the student body consists of less than one percent american indian per alaskan native, nine percent asian per pacific islander, eighteen percent black per non-hispanic, twenty-eight percent hispanic and forty-five percent white per non-hispanic. Additionally, it is part of an Urban setting, Large city (250,000 – 499,999) and Commuter campus. The school’s size is approximately one thousand, nine hundred and forty-three degree-seeking undergrads.

This school features the Urban setting, Large city (250,000 – 499,999) and Commuter campus. In addition, the university has many unique facilites such as Students utilize human patient simulators to practice skills in our professional program learning labs.. Students should note the housing policies: Apartments For Single Students, Wellness housing (alcohol/drug/smoke-free), one-AUG deadline for housing deposit, two hundred dollars amount of housing deposit, point zero , and First-time first-year students allowed to have car. Indeed, the school is located Downtown Orlando.
